Background: Hepatis C virus infection is presently an exclusion criterion to classify SjoÈ gren's syndrome; however, there are distinct clinicopathologic and biologic similarities between HCV-related and SS-related chronic inflammation of mucosa-associated lymphoid tissue and lymphoproliferation that suggest common pathogenetic pathways.

Objectives: To determine whether a subset of patients with sicca syndrome and HCV infection may present a true primary SS rather than a distinct clinicobiologic entity.

Methods: We extensively characterized 20 consecutive patients with positive anti-HCV antibodies and heavy subjective dry eye and/or dry mouth symptoms, plus positive unstimulated sialometry and/or Shirmer's test. We then compared these features with those in HCV-negative primary SS controls (classified according to the latest American-European Consensus Group Classification Criteria for SS).

Results: Of the 20 HCV-positive patients with sicca manifesta-tions, 12 (60%) had positive anti-SSA/SSB antibodies (3/12 by enzyme-linked immunosorbent assay and 6/12 by immunoblot) and/or positive salivary gland biopsy (at least 1 focus/4 mm2), which met the strict classification criteria for SS, as in the case of HCV-negative SS controls. Comparing the HCV-positive SS subset with HCV-negative SS controls showed similar female to male ratio (11/1 vs. 46/4), major salivary gland swelling (17% vs. 26%), positive antinuclear antibodies (75 vs. 94%) and positive rheumatoid factor (58 vs. 52%). Significant differences (P< 0.05) were seen in mean age (69 vs. 56 years), liver disease (50 vs. 2%), lung disease (25 vs. 0%), anti-SSA/SSB positivity (25 vs. 90%), and low C3 or C4 (83 vs. 36%). HCV-positive SS patients exhibited a trend for more frequent chronic gastritis (50 vs. 22%), fibromyalgia (33 vs. 14%), peripheral neuropathy (33 vs. 18%), purpura (33 vs. 19%) and cryoglobulinemia (33 vs. 6%).

Conclusions: A major subset of HCV-positive patients with definite subjective sicca symptoms and positive objective tests may indeed present a true, though peculiar, subset of SS. There are strict similarities with key clinical, pathologic and immunologic findings of definite HCV-negative SS. Other features appear more characteristic of HCV infection. When also considering that HCV is sialotropic and may be treated, HCV-related chronic sialadenitis represents a unique opportunity to clarify key pathogenetic events occurring in the large majority of HCV-negative SS; and similarities to typical primary SS, rather than differences, should be taken into account.

Background: Despite advances in cancer therapy the treatment of liver tumors remains a challenge. Most patients are poor candidates for surgical resection; both chemotherapy and irradiation have a low success rate and neither is without complications. New minimally invasive techniques for ablation of unresectable tumors have gained attention as effective treatment alternatives. Among these are percutaneous ethanol injection and radiofrequency ablation; both are effective for primary liver tumors and RFA is also effective for hepatic metastases.

Objective: To report our experience with PEI and RFA in the treatment of hepatic lesions.

Methods: The study included 49 lesions in 27 patients: 23 primary lesions in 13 patients treated with PEI and 26 lesions (22 secondary and 4 primary) in 14 patients treated with RFA. PEI was performed on an outpatient basis in the ultrasound suite; RFA was done in hospitalized patients (9 in the ultrasound suite and 4 in the operating room). Patients were followed with triphasic spiral computerized tomography 1 month after treatment and every 3±6 months thereafter.

Results: Complete necrosis was achieved with PEI on the first attempt in 11 of 23 primary lesions (91.3%). In 8.7% (2/23) a second series of treatments was required. Using RFA, complete necrosis was achieved in 85% of lesions (22/26) and partial necrosis in 15% (4/26). Complications included low fever (3 patients), high fever and abscess formation (1 patient), peri-tumoral necrosis (1 patient ) and portal vein thrombosis (1 patient ).

Conclusions: Our preliminary results confirm that PEI and RFA are an effective and safe option for treating hepatic tumors in patients unfit for surgery.

Background: Familial multiple lipomatosis is an extremely rare disease. The disease usually does not affect the daily life of FML victims, but they may experience difficulty in performing everyday physical tasks if the lipomas are multiple and large. Inheritance is frequently by autosomal dominant transmission, although cases with recessive inheritance have also been reported.

Objectives: To determine the pattern of inheritance of the disease in a family with 83 members spanning three generations.

Methods: A complete family analysis was performed and all surviving members of the family were examined. Laboratory investiga-tions were conducted in those with FML, including serum lipid, cholesterol and glucose levels, white blood cell count, hemoglobin, erythrocyte sedimentation rate, and renal and hepatic function tests.

Results: There were no consanguineous relationships between spouses in the family. The disease was first seen on the neck of the (male) index patient. This patient had 4 sons, 8 daughters and 60 grandchildren. The disease was established in four of his daughters and two of his sons. One of the female grandchildren whose mother has the disease was also affected. The laboratory findings were normal for all patients.

Conclusion: Our findings showed that a) the disease is transmitted by the autosomal dominant route of inheritance; and b) lipomas observed at an early age may be numerous and large, may diffuse, and sometimes have to be excised surgically.

Between 1990 and 2001, altogether 28 new anticancer drugs were approved for use in Israel. The new agents include cytotoxic drugs, biologic compounds, and hormone therapies. Among the cytotoxic agents introduced, the taxanes, vinorelbine, gemcitabine, irinotecan, topotecan and temozolomide, represent important new drugs active in a range of solid malignancies including lung, breast, ovarian, bladder, pancreatic, and colon cancer as well as brain tumors. Epirubicin, idarubicin, and liposomal doxorubicin offer less toxic and in some instances more effective alternatives to older anthracylines for leukemia, breast cancer, ovarian cancer and other diseases. New oral agents are offering a chance for disease palliation without the need for burdensome intravenous access. Rituximab and trastuzumab have introduced monoclonal antibody therapy to the clinic, substantially improving the treatment of patients with lymphoma and breast cancer, respectively. The first tyrosine kinase inhibitor, a molecularly targeted therapy, imatinib, was approved for use in chronic myeloid leukemia and has also shown remarkable activity in gastrointestinal stromal tumors. A variety of aromatase inhibitors have provided less toxic and more effective hormone therapy for the treatment of breast cancer. The challenge for clinicians is to optimize the use of the new available agents for their patients' benefit, and the challenge for health policy-makers in Israel is to integrate the new anticancer pharmaceuticals into the basic health benefits package mandated for all citizens.
